Qausim airport receives First Flight to Repatriate Citizens from Abroad

In Implementation of the directives of the Custodian of the Two Holy Mosques King Salman bin Abdulaziz Al Saud and His Royal Highness Prince Mohammed bin Salman bin Abdulaziz, Crown Prince,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Defense, and their keenness on the health and sefety of Saudi citizens abroad in light of the outbreak of Coronavirus pandemic across the world, the first flight allocated for the repatriation of citizens from the Austrian capital, Vienna has arrived at Prince Naif bin Abdulaziz International Airport in Qassim.

Upon Arrival at the airport, the returnees were received by officials from the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, the Ministry of Tourism, Ministry of Health and General Authority of Civil Aviation.

It is worth mentioning that this flight carried all the citizens who wished to return from the (Republic of Austria, Slovak Republic, Republic of Slovenia, Czech Republic and Republic of Hungar).

According to the precautinoary and preventive measures being adopted by the concerned authorities to combat the Coronavirus epidemic, all returnees from overseas must have to observe and abide by 14-day quarantine.
